The table below prov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in London with a requirement for Computer Science Degree qualifications. It includes a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ered over the 6 months leading up to 26 February 2026,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
26 Feb 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 177 126 116
Rank change year-on-year -51 -10 +86
Contract jobs citing Computer Science Degree 241 291 369
As % of all contract jobs in London 1.52% 2.16% 2.04%
As % of the Qualifications category 5.17% 8.60% 8.42%
Number of daily rates quoted 161 192 243
10th Percentile £204 £360 £340
25th Percentile £400 £450 £447
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£525 £544 £550
Median % change year-on-year -3.45% -1.14% -15.38%
75th Percentile £700 £678 £700
90th Percentile £775 £823 £800
England median daily rate £500 £525 £550
% change year-on-year -4.76% -4.55% -8.33%
